Cooperative Linux(CoLinux)是Linux Kernel的一个移植版本,以在windows下一个进程运行.
CoLinux的主页地址是http://www.colinux.org/
下如下文件.
. coLinux-0.7.3.exe 安装文件,如下第一个即可.
. Ubuntu-7.10.ext3.2GB.7z RootFS的Image文件(Ubuntu 7.10)
该包有2个文件,一个是映像文件,一个是交换文件.(ubuntu的)
安装
run coLinux-0.7.3.exe,选择一个安装目录,如d:\colinux
解压Ubuntu-7.10.ext3.2GB.7z.把解压文件拷贝到上目录.
启动
1.在安装目录中创建bat文件.把下面的设置拷贝进去.
colinux-daemon.exe kernel=vmlinux cobd0=Ubuntu-7.10.ext3.2gb.fs root=/dev/cobd0 eth0=slirp eth1=tuntap
详细如下:
{
也可参考安装目录中的example.conf说明也行.改文件为colinux.conf
cobd0="ubuntu7.10.img“
cobd1="swap_128mb"
eth1=tuntap
如上不过是设置镜像及其swap文件目录,网卡设置.
}
2.运行ubuntu.bat.这个colinux就是7.10版本的ubuntu.
3.登陆用户名为root,密码为root。
启动后如下:
--------
colinux在window下的层次概念是这样的:
它就是一个内核,通过调用winsow来获取硬件操作.
CoLinux特性
特性:
作为一个Windows进程运行
支持绝大多数原生Linux程序
支持安装的文件系统:
Windows目录(cofs)
Windows下的映像文件(cobd)
非Windows分区(linux ext2/3 …)
网络支持
Slip方式 :只能从Linux访问Windows
TunTap方式:Linux与本机Windows双向访问
Bridge方式 :Linux虚拟机作为网络上的可访问实体
以服务方式启动.
还是bat方式启动好,server方式不看也罢….